		<description>1) Initial talking is only open ended questions. 2) Listening to the answers is key. 3) Keep your mouth shut after your questions. 4) Identify the most popular in the group, (i.e. the one that seems to be getting most deference, questions, looks when talking from everyone else).  5) when appropriate direct your questions/compliments/comments to them.

rinse and lather and repeat!</description>

		<description>I'm certainly no expert, but one thing that helps me is to try to ask questions about other people- especially if part of my brain is sending off alarms that I've been talking about me (or something that only relates to me) for too long.  It's time to look someone in the eye and ask them about themselves, their work, what they think of the party/meeting, etc.  And then I try to sip or snack on something to keep from jumping back in too soon.</description>
